HISTORIC PROVENANCE

The Desk Wimbledon draws inspiration from an exquisite Louis XVI period–style desk (ca. 1900–14) by Mewès and Davis (active London and Paris, from 1900). Characterized  by slender baluster-shaped legs and adorned with details, our vision captures the timeless sophistication of the watercolor over graphite drawing in The Met collection. The influence of the original is evident in our desk’s ebony finish and intricate detailing, embodying a legacy of refined artisanship.

How to care for wood veneer TEST

Veneer furniture is covered in a thin layer of real hardwood. Veneers are often used in high end furniture pieces and can be more costly than solid wood. Mid 20th century it became especially popular in interiors when teak wood was often used for Danish design furniture.

To fully enjoy your wood veneer furniture, please follow a few basic rules:

Cleaning and maintenance

Wood veneer requires gentle care to preserve the finish. Dust regularly and clean with a soft dry cloth.

Remove spills immediately as moisture can cause the veneer to peel off the surface. Prevent moisture from getting underneath the veneer by quickly and thoroughly cleaning up any spills. In case of water rings, rub the area with naphtha. Follow up with an application of oil or petroleum jelly to completely erase the mark.
